To be clear, the crossdomain.xml file must go on the server that is
serving the *WebService*.  Is that the case?

 

And hmm, you may be missing the most important part of the crossdomain
file, let mw look.... Yes, you need a line like this:

<allow-access-from domain="*" to-ports="*" secure="true" />

My flex application is calling a webservice. It runs fine locally.
When put on the server, I am getting an error.

The fault string looks like

message faultCode:Channel.Security.Error
faultString:'Security error accessing url'
faultDetail:'Unable to load WSDL. If currently online, please verify
the URI and/or format of the WSDL (http://myshec103077d:8080/Check/
<http://myshec103077d:8080/Check/> 
addint?wsdl)'

I tried putting crossdomain.xml in the root of the application server
and I am able to access the cross domain file by typing
http://myshec103077d:8080/crossdomain.xml
<http://myshec103077d:8080/crossdomain.xml> 

The cross domain file which I had put is of the form

<?xml version="1.0" ?>
<cross-domain-policy>
<site-control permitted-cross-domain-policies="all" />
<allow-http-request-headers-from domain="*" headers="SOAPAction"
secure="false" />
</cross-domain-policy>

Still I am getting the same error, when I run the flex app on the
server.
Any pointers will be appreciated.
